Ingredients for two wraps:

1 red pepper

1 avocado

1 cucumber

1 carrot

Cut them into large slices and put them on your favorite greens to wrap.

Traditionally, Hummus is prepared from cooked chickpeas (garbanzo beans). Our raw vegan version is made with sunflower seeds, which are a great source of vitamins and minerals.

They are an excellent source of Vitamin E. Vitamin E has significant anti-inflammatory properties and helps preventing cardiovascular disease in reducing cholesterol levels.

Sunflower seeds are a good source of magnesium. Magnesium is necessary for healthy bones and our body’s energy production. On top, it relaxes us and calms our nerves.

Sunflower seeds are a good source of selenium, an important trace mineral. It helps your body to detoxify and assists in repairing your DNA. Pretty powerful!

Ingredients for the Mediterranean style, raw vegan Hummus:

1 cup of sunflower seeds

¼ cup of water

2 cloves of garlic

½ cup red onion, chopped

2 limes, freshly juiced

½ cup of Parsley, chopped

pink Himalaya salt and black pepper to taste

Soak the sunflower seeds for a couple of hours before using them. You don’t have to, but it makes your hummus much creamier. Put your soaked sunflower seeds in a high speed blender or food processor and add the water. Once you have a uniform, thick paste, add all of the other ingredients. You can spice up your hummus with Cayenne pepper and paprika, we used pink Himalaya salt and black pepper.
